Third times a charm? Nup. L.a. doesn't seem to understand coffee despite the la marzocca machines and beans roasted with all the care of zoologist nursing an orphaned baby Panda. The barista does an ok job with the milk, though it needed more conditioning to gloss properly and remove the coarser bubbles. The coffee itself was as one dimensional as a k pop song. The place looks the goods, though the goods (baked) looked as uninspiring as...well..same k pop song.

At one time or another, a popular food mag rated 10 Speed Coffee the best coffee in Los Angeles. I’m not sure I see it, I definitely don’t taste it. Parking is miserable…and I get it, it’s a hangout for cyclists. If you’re a cyclist, they’ve got spots for you to lock up your bike securely and merch inside specific to the hobby. It’s a great spot to meet up with friends but you won’t want to stay long, the seating is fairly uncomfortable. They have a number of food offerings, and they’re not half bad. The coffee is a bit lackluster. It’s not bad, it’s just not the best—certainly not the best in LA.
